Fitch to gives BBB+ to AIG notes
Fitch Ratings said it expects to assign a rating of BBB+ to American International Group, Inc.'s (AIG) $420 million issuance of 4.9% senior notes due 2045.
Proceeds will be used for general corporate purposes.
This new issue is rated equivalent to the ratings of AIG's existing senior debt, and was sold in the Taiwan market. AIG completed offerings of 30-year notes in Taiwan in March 2015 ($350 million) and July 2015 ($290 million).
